Following Inouye's death, Wyden stays put as chair of energy committee

Jeff Mapes, Oregonian:

Sen. Patrick Leahy, D-Vt., is reportedly planning to take the chairmanship of the Senate Appropriations Committee following the death of Sen. Daniel Inouye, D-Hawaii. But Sen. Ron Wyden, D-Ore., is apparently going to stick with chairing the Senate Energy and Natural Resources Committee instead of shifting to the top spot on the Intelligence Committee.
